NOVELTY - Preparation of flexible woven graphene conductive yarn involves wet electrospinning polymer spinning solution to obtain continuous twisted graphene oxide/nano fiber composite yarn, taking graphene oxide aqueous solution as receiving coagulation bath, collecting graphene oxide/nanofiber yarns using twisting winding device, and thermally reducing with 30-60 %mass hydrazine hydrate solution. USE - Preparation of flexible woven graphene conductive yarn for electrode materials of electronic devices. ADVANTAGE - The method provides flexible woven graphene conductive yarn with high porosity, large area, and excellent mechanical properties, and conductivity, and overcomes the problems of film materials that cannot be directly used in fabrics, and provides electrode materials with excellent flexibility and wearability.
